[Can Pravastatin influence Pregnancies at High-risk for Preeclampsia?]
1Abteilung für Geburtsmedizin, Universitätsklinikum Leipzig.
Abstract:
Statins seem to positively influence the inflammatory, anti-angiogenic milieu of pregnancies with underlying placental ischemia by their pleiotropic effects. This might prevent, ameliorate and delay preeclampsia. To confirm the benefits of pravastatin on gestational age at birth as well as clinic and angiogenic markers in pregnancies at high-risk for preeclampsia, the Department of Obstetrics at the University Hospital Leipzig plans a randomized, double-blinded, placebo-controlled feasibility study.
